The Core Framework of Numerical Ratios
Every set of odds represents the mathematical probability of a specific event occurring during a live competition. Analysts translate these figures into diverse formats, including fractional, decimal, and moneyline expressions depending on the regional standard. Grasping how these distinct styles correlate allows you to evaluate public consensus and identify subtle discrepancies quickly.

Evaluating Value Against Public Implied Probability
A professional approach to forecasting relies on discovering situations where the actual likelihood of an event exceeds public expectation. This structural margin is commonly referred to as expected value by statistics experts and mathematical researchers globally. Successfully pinpointing these numerical discrepancies requires strict analytical detachment from emotional preferences or personal team loyalty.
Developing this balanced perspective demands consistent record-keeping and a deep understanding of historical performance metrics under varying conditions. By cross-referencing injury lists, weather patterns, and historical indicators, analysts build robust predictive models. This rigorous evaluation methodology shields decision-makers from standard cognitive biases that plague casual sports followers.
Strategic Capital Management Principles
Even the most sophisticated analytical frameworks fail without a disciplined approach to managing administrative resources over extended periods. Industry veterans recommend using a standardized fractional sizing model to accommodate inevitable statistical variance. This controlled mitigation setup protects your baseline stability while allowing capital growth during favorable sequences.
Maintaining absolute transparency and tracking every analytical decision helps identify long-term structural strengths and weaknesses within your approach. Regular performance reviews ensure that minor systemic errors are corrected before they impact your broader strategy negatively.
